From b6a157f746a0d8a4e23127d7e048f600d1009a01 Mon Sep 17 00:00:00 2001 From: Andrej Kacian Date: Wed, 28 Aug 2019 22:59:46 +0200 Subject: [PATCH] Initialize some missing members in rssyl_item_new() Among other things, this should fix the occasional glib runtime warning about removing an invalid GSource. --- src/plugins/rssyl/rssyl.c |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/src/plugins/rssyl/rssyl.c b/src/plugins/rssyl/rssyl.c index e6cc6e338..bb1ea4f9c 100644 --- a/src/plugins/rssyl/rssyl.c +++ b/src/plugins/rssyl/rssyl.c @@ -436,6 +436,7 @@ static FolderItem *rssyl_item_new(Folder *folder) ritem->official_title = NULL; ritem->source_id = NULL; ritem->items = NULL; + ritem->deleted_items = NULL; ritem->keep_old = TRUE; ritem->default_refresh_interval = TRUE; ritem->refresh_interval = atoi(PREF_DEFAULT_REFRESH); @@ -446,6 +447,9 @@ static FolderItem *rssyl_item_new(Folder *folder) ritem->silent_update = 0; ritem->last_update = 0; ritem->ignore_title_rename = FALSE; + ritem->ssl_verify_peer = TRUE; + ritem->feedprop = NULL; + ritem->refresh_id = 0; return (FolderItem *)ritem; } -- 2.25.1